All life on earth depends on plants. They feed us, they clothe us and more than 40% of our medicines are derived from them. Plants can modify weather systems, count and even communicate with each other. There are currently around 369,000 vascular plant species known to science, with around 2000 new plant species being described each year. However, 21% or 1 in 5 plant species is currently threatened with extinction.

A recent study published in the journal Nature, Ecology and Evolution by researchers from Royal Botanic Gardens Kew and Stockholm University found that 571 plant species became extinct over the last 250 years, an extinction rate 500 times higher than would happen without human influence. This crisis if not addressed is something that will have a cascade effect, leading to extinctions of other life forms dependent on those species including animals, birds and pollinating insects.

One of main hotspots for plant extinctions was found to be South Africa’s Western Cape, second only to Hawaii. The Western Cape has lost a total of 37 plant species. However, these are just the plant extinctions that we know about, with the real numbers including lesser known taxa likely far higher.

Far more plant species are also threatened with extinction in the Cape Floristic Region, being pushed towards the brink by habitat loss from urban development, alien plant invasion, transformation for agriculture, overgrazing, water pollution and inappropriate fire regimes.

One such example is Gladiolus aureus, also known as the Golden Gladiolus. It is Critically Endangered in the wild and likely one of the most threatened species on the Cape Peninsula with less than 10 individuals remaining. Its habitat on the southern Peninsula has become highly degraded due to gravel quarrying and alien plant invasion and material for ex-situ conservation is currently held in only one botanical garden. This beautiful bulb is teetering on the brink. The Critically Endangered Protea odorata is in a similarly perilous state, with only three individuals remaining in the wild and efforts to cultivate it ex-situ having mixed results.

So what can we do to turn the rising tide of losses? First we need to know as much as we can about our threatened species. Where do they grow and what habitats do they prefer? We also need to build capacity in the conservation sector, training the upcoming botanists and conservationists of the future so that they know, can identify and care about our flora.

Once we know where our imperilled species are found, we need to conserve their home and habitats. We all have the power to lobby against inappropriate developments where we live as well as encouraging our local governments to prioritise clearing alien vegetation, both for conservation and for water security.
